Thomas Göttgens 2a01676227 fix(nodedb): track whether each node was heard on the current LoRa config (#11811)
* fix(nodedb): track whether each node was heard on the current LoRa config

Set NODEINFO_BITFIELD_HEARD_ON_CURRENT_LORA on a genuine RF hear and clear it for every node when the LoRa slot config moves, so clients can tell which nodes went unreachable after a preset, region, slot or primary-channel-name change. Hooked into MeshService::reloadConfig(), the single funnel for the device menu, admin/CLI and scanned-URL paths, plus NodeDB::restorePreferences(), which reboots without passing through it.

Fixes #11745

* fix(nodedb): store the slot each node was heard on instead of sweeping a bit

A client scanning for traffic rolls through presets with live set_config writes, so every hop reached reloadConfig and the sweep cleared the marks on the way out and again on the way home. Each node now carries a 12-bit fingerprint of the slot it was heard on in spare bitfield bits, and heard_on_current_lora is derived by comparing that against the slot the radio is committed to. Config changes no longer touch the node database at all.

* fix(nodedb): drop legacy bitfield bits above 10 during v24 migration

v24 assigned bits 0..10, so a legacy record carrying anything higher would arrive claiming an RF hear with a stray slot fingerprint, and a never-heard node would read as reachable whenever that stray value matched ours. The migration now masks those bits off, and a new case in test_nodedb_legacy_migration pins it.
